Season Ledger
| Season | Team | Games | Tackles | TFL | Sacks | QB Hur | PD | TD | Overall |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2017 Regular Season | Arizona | 0 | 0 | - | 0 | - | - | 0 | - |
| 2018 Regular Season | Eastern Michigan | 0 | 0 | - | 0 | - | - | 0 | - |
| 2019 Regular Season | Eastern Michigan | 0 | 0 | - | 0 | - | - | 0 | - |
| 2020 Regular Season | Eastern Michigan | 6 | 26 | 1.5 | 1 | 2 | 1 | 0 | 38.3 |
| 2021 Postseason | Eastern Michigan | 13 | 4 | 1.5 | 0.5 | - | 1 | 0 | 64.7 |
| 2021 Regular Season | Eastern Michigan | 13 | 58 | 9.5 | 6 | 10 | 3 | 0 | 64.7 |
| 2022 Regular Season | Eastern Michigan | 11 | 62 | 19.5 | 12 | 10 | 2 | 0 | 78.1 |

Player Story
Jose Ramirez built his college career from 2017 through 2022 as a defensive lineman from Orlando, FL wearing No. 55, spending time with Arizona and Eastern Michigan. The clearest part of Jose Ramirez's career was his defensive production: 150 tackles, 32 tackles for loss, 19.5 sacks, and 7 passes defended across 30 career games in the available record.
